Gymnasts in action at the Brazilian Championship
Competition will be held this weekend, in Guarulhos
By Media Relations - inJade Barbosa, Diego, and Daniele Hypolito are already in São Paulo, where they will compete in the Brazilian Artistic Gymnastics Championships on July 29th and 30th in Guarulhos. The sport's premier national competition will bring together elite athletes from across the country who will compete for medals not only in the team event (Friday), but also in the individual all-around and apparatus event (Saturday).
\Led by coach Renato Araújo, Flamengo's men's team features Diego Hypolito and Victor Rosa, as well as promising young athletes Sérgio Sasaki, winner of the 2011 Brazil Trophy and gold medal on vault and silver medal on floor exercise at the Doha World Cup in Qatar, and Petrix Barbosa, gold medal on horizontal bar and silver medal in the all-around at the Natal International Meeting. Marcos Pedro and Daniel Santos round out the Flamengo team. Victor Rosa and Sérgio Sasaki, injured, are doubtful for the competition, but the team remains confident in achieving strong results for the Gávea club.
\"Diego and I are very confident about the individual all-around. Without Sasaki and Victor, our chances of a team medal are greatly diminished, but we hope to bring the best possible result for Flamengo," said Petrix.
\Jade Barbosa and Daniele Hypolito will be accompanied by Gabriela Soares, Lorrane dos Santos, Isabele Cristina, and Letícia da Costa, under the guidance of women's team coach Ricardo Pereira. They have a strong chance of winning medals over the two days of competition. Gabriela Soares, who won silver on the floor in Natal, believes in the team's potential.
\"If we all do what we're training for, especially Jade, it's almost impossible not to get on the podium," he said confidently.
